Identifying Your Outdoor Power Equipment Parts
All outdoor power equipment, when produced, has a manufacturer’s label or stamping showing the model number and serial number. The engine on the outdoor power equipment will have its own model number different from the equipments model number. If you need a part from the engine, and do not have the part number already, you will need to get the model, spec, and code number from the engine.
Most engine model numbers are stamped on the engine. The metal flywheel cover is a common location for the model number to be stamped on. A common location for the model and spec numbers on a riding lawn mower is located under the seat.
We will need these numbers in order to provide the correct parts that you are looking for. When you get ready to order, make sure you have every number that is on your unit. Failure to have the proper identification numbers can cause improper parts to be supplied.
